How to find the dimension of a cone?

To find the height and radius of a cone for the smallest surface area, we can use the first derivative dS/dh. We then equate it to 0 for the maximum value.

The volume of a cone-shaped paper drinking cup is 30 cm³. Find the height and radius for the smallest amount of paper!

The radius of the cone can be expressed as

V = 1/3 (πr²h)

30 = 1/3 (πr²h)

90 = πr²h

r² = 90/πh

The surface area of the cone can be expressed as

S = πrs

[tex]S = \pi r \times \sqrt{h^{2} + r^{2}}[/tex]

[tex]S = \pi \sqrt{\frac{90}{\pi h}} \times \sqrt{{h^{2} + \frac{90}{\pi h}[/tex]

[tex]S = \pi \sqrt{\frac{90}{\pi h}} \times \sqrt{\frac{(\pi h^{3} + 90)}{\pi h}[/tex]

[tex]S = \sqrt{90} \times \sqrt{\frac{(\pi h^{3} + 90)}{h^{2}}[/tex]

[tex]S = \sqrt{90} \times \sqrt{\pi h + \frac{90}{h^{2}} }[/tex]

The 1st derivative is

[tex]\frac{dS}{dh} = \sqrt{90} \times (\pi - \frac{180}{h^{3}}) \times [(\pi h + \frac{90}{h^{2}})^{-\frac{1}{2} } ][/tex]

[tex]0 = \sqrt{90} \times (\pi - \frac{180}{h^{3}}) \times [(\pi h + \frac{90}{h^{2}})^{-\frac{1}{2} } ][/tex]

The height for the smallest amount of paper is

π - 180/h³ = 0

π = 180/h³

h³ = 180/π

h³ = 57.32

h = 3.86 cm

The radius for the smallest amount of paper is

r² = 90/πh

r² = 90/π(3.86)

r² = 7.42

r = 2.72 cm

Hence, the dimension of the cone-shaped paper drinking cup for the smallest amount of paper is

height = 3.86 cmradius = 2.72 cm

What is probability?

Probability is defined as the possibility of an event being equal to the ratio of the number of favorable outcomes and the total number of outcomes.

To find the probability that a student visited the athletic complex regularly, given that he or she tried out for a sport. This is known as the conditional probability of visiting the athletic complex regularly, given that the student tried out for a sport.

The formula for calculating conditional probability is:

P(A|B) = P(A and B) / P(B)

In this case, A is the event "visited the athletic complex regularly" and B is the event "tried out for a sport."

Substituting the given probabilities into the formula, we get:

P(A|B) = P(A and B) / P(B)

= 0.12 / 0.16

= 0.75

Therefore, the probability is 0.75, which is the correct answer that would be option (C).

this type of bias occurs when researchers fail to choose a representative sample of potential respondents.

Answers

Sampling bias, also known as sample selection bias, refers to flaws in research studies that arise when researchers do not appropriately select their subjects.

When a sample is collected in such a way that some members of the intended population have a significantly lower or higher sampling risk than others, sampling bias is reduced.

It yields a skewed sample of a population (or non-human variables) in which not all individuals, but rather cases, were picked in the same way. If this is not considered, the outcomes may be incorrectly attributed to the study problem rather than the sample method.

Sampling bias is often classified as a subset of selection bias, also known as sample selection bias, but some believe it to be a separate type of bias.

The difference between sampling bias and selection bias, though not frequently recognized, is that sampling bias reduces a test's external validity, whereas selection bias only addresses the internal validity of differences or similarities detected in the sample at hand.
